Can anyone in CGN land take some measurements of their carbine length .308 buffer spring for me? I'm having some issues with my Stag10 build using a 7" mil-spec buffer tube with a Brownells AR10 carbine spring and buffer and Brownells bcg. The problem is the spring is bottoming out short(buffer not contacting back of tube) and bolt stops about 1/2" short of bolt catch. The spring is 10 3/4"long 28 coils and coil diameter is .072 which is the exact same as my current AR-15. I'm wondering if my spring was in the wrong package maybe?
 
Your buffer is probably too long. If using a standard AR15 carbine receiver extension, you will need a buffer that is slightly shorter than a typical AR15 carbine buffer.
 
Yup...same issue with Armaspec captured spring...had to switch to a shorter buffer tube...or put in spacer. Psa pa10 buffer tube about 1.5 inch too long
